La Chapelle-Souëf (French pronunciation: [la ʃaˈpɛl swɛf] ) is a commune in the Orne department in north-western France.

Notable buildings and places

National heritage sites

  • Château des Feugerets is a 16th century Cahteau, declared as a Monument historique in 2001. The Chateau grounds are shared with the neighbouring commune of Appenai-sous-Bellême[3][4]
